Anambra State Governor, Prof. Chukwuma Soludo, has praised Dunamis International Gospel Centre for conducting an orderly crusade at Dr. Alex Ekwueme Square, Awka. Impressed by the event’s organization, he announced a refund of the venue fee and invited the church to hold future programs at the venue.
Soludo also revealed plans for a major facelift at Ekwueme Square, including enhanced lighting and beautification, aligning with Anambra’s slogan, “The Light of the Nation.”
The governor urged the church, led by Pastor Paul Enenche, to intensify prayers for Anambra’s spiritual cleansing and support efforts to rebuild moral values. He emphasized that Anambra’s youth should be redirected towards productivity, distancing them from crime, fraud, and drug-related activities.
“Our people are known for hard work and innovation, not for kidnapping, internet fraud, or drug trafficking. We must guide our youth toward a positive impact,” Soludo stated.
During his sermon, Pastor Enenche preached on “Serving the God of the Blessing,” highlighting biblical references to God’s promises of prosperity for those who live in obedience and service.
The crusade, attended by thousands, featured worship, testimonies of healing, and prophetic declarations. Many worshippers testified to experiencing breakthroughs and miracles.
As the event continues, Pastor Enenche is set to lead prayers for individuals, families, and Anambra State, declaring God’s blessings upon its people.
